American Cruise Lines, the leading U.S. cruise operator, is hiring Deckhands for the 2026 season to work onboard our ships. This temporary position runs up to 28 weeks with wages from $1,000 to $1,400 per week and bonuses; major living expenses are covered aboard, offering a strong savings chance.
Responsibilities include line handling, deck duties, guest assistance, and partner coordination with Captains and Mates. Safety, grooming, and drug testing policies apply.
